package ctcccloudelb
|
||||
|
||||
import (
|
||||
"context"
|
||||
"errors"
|
||||
"fmt"
|
||||
"log/slog"
|
||||
"time"
|
||||
|
||||
"github.com/google/uuid"
|
||||
|
||||
"github.com/usual2970/certimate/pkg/core"
|
||||
ctyunelb "github.com/usual2970/certimate/pkg/sdk3rd/ctyun/elb"
|
||||
xcert "github.com/usual2970/certimate/pkg/utils/cert"
|
||||
xtypes "github.com/usual2970/certimate/pkg/utils/types"
|
||||
)
|
||||
|
||||
type SSLManagerProviderConfig struct {
|
||||
// 天翼云 AccessKeyId。
|
||||
AccessKeyId string `json:"accessKeyId"`
|
||||
// 天翼云 SecretAccessKey。
|
||||
SecretAccessKey string `json:"secretAccessKey"`
|
||||
// 天翼云资源池 ID。
|
||||
RegionId string `json:"regionId"`
|
||||
}
|
||||
|
||||
type SSLManagerProvider struct {
|
||||
config *SSLManagerProviderConfig
|
||||
logger *slog.Logger
|
||||
sdkClient *ctyunelb.Client
|
||||
}
|
||||
|
||||
var _ core.SSLManager = (*SSLManagerProvider)(nil)
|
||||
|
||||
func NewSSLManagerProvider(config *SSLManagerProviderConfig) (*SSLManagerProvider, error) {
|
||||
if config == nil {
|
||||
return nil, errors.New("the configuration of the ssl manager provider is nil")
|
||||
}
|
||||
|
||||
client, err := createSDKClient(config.AccessKeyId, config.SecretAccessKey)
|
||||
if err != nil {
|
||||
return nil, fmt.Errorf("could not create sdk client: %w", err)
|
||||
}
|
||||
|
||||
return &SSLManagerProvider{
|
||||
config: config,
|
||||
logger: slog.Default(),
|
||||
sdkClient: client,
|
||||
}, nil
|
||||
}
|
||||
|
||||
func (m *SSLManagerProvider) SetLogger(logger *slog.Logger) {
|
||||
if logger == nil {
|
||||
m.logger = slog.New(slog.DiscardHandler)
|
||||
} else {
|
||||
m.logger = logger
|
||||
}
|
||||
}
|
||||
|
||||
func (m *SSLManagerProvider) Upload(ctx context.Context, certPEM string, privkeyPEM string) (*core.SSLManageUploadResult, error) {
|
||||
// 解析证书内容
|
||||
certX509, err := xcert.ParseCertificateFromPEM(certPEM)
|
||||
if err != nil {
|
||||
return nil, err
|
||||
}
|
||||
|
||||
// 查询证书列表,避免重复上传
|
||||
// REF: https://eop.ctyun.cn/ebp/ctapiDocument/search?sid=24&api=5692&data=88&isNormal=1&vid=82
|
||||
listCertificatesReq := &ctyunelb.ListCertificatesRequest{
|
||||
RegionID: xtypes.ToPtr(m.config.RegionId),
|
||||
}
|
||||
listCertificatesResp, err := m.sdkClient.ListCertificates(listCertificatesReq)
|
||||
m.logger.Debug("sdk request 'elb.ListCertificates'", slog.Any("request", listCertificatesReq), slog.Any("response", listCertificatesResp))
|
||||
if err != nil {
|
||||
return nil, fmt.Errorf("failed to execute sdk request 'elb.ListCertificates': %w", err)
|
||||
} else {
|
||||
for _, certRecord := range listCertificatesResp.ReturnObj {
|
||||
var isSameCert bool
|
||||
if certRecord.Certificate == certPEM {
|
||||
isSameCert = true
|
||||
} else {
|
||||
oldCertX509, err := xcert.ParseCertificateFromPEM(certRecord.Certificate)
|
||||
if err != nil {
|
||||
continue
|
||||
}
|
||||
|
||||
isSameCert = xcert.EqualCertificate(certX509, oldCertX509)
|
||||
}
|
||||
|
||||
// 如果已存在相同证书,直接返回
|
||||
if isSameCert {
|
||||
m.logger.Info("ssl certificate already exists")
|
||||
return &core.SSLManageUploadResult{
|
||||
CertId: certRecord.ID,
|
||||
CertName: certRecord.Name,
|
||||
}, nil
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
// 生成新证书名(需符合天翼云命名规则)
|
||||
certName := fmt.Sprintf("certimate-%d", time.Now().UnixMilli())
|
||||
|
||||
// 创建证书
|
||||
// REF: https://eop.ctyun.cn/ebp/ctapiDocument/search?sid=24&api=5685&data=88&isNormal=1&vid=82
|
||||
createCertificateReq := &ctyunelb.CreateCertificateRequest{
|
||||
ClientToken: xtypes.ToPtr(generateClientToken()),
|
||||
RegionID: xtypes.ToPtr(m.config.RegionId),
|
||||
Name: xtypes.ToPtr(certName),
|
||||
Description: xtypes.ToPtr("upload from certimate"),
|
||||
Type: xtypes.ToPtr("Server"),
|
||||
Certificate: xtypes.ToPtr(certPEM),
|
||||
PrivateKey: xtypes.ToPtr(privkeyPEM),
|
||||
}
|
||||
createCertificateResp, err := m.sdkClient.CreateCertificate(createCertificateReq)
|
||||
m.logger.Debug("sdk request 'elb.CreateCertificate'", slog.Any("request", createCertificateReq), slog.Any("response", createCertificateResp))
|
||||
if err != nil {
|
||||
return nil, fmt.Errorf("failed to execute sdk request 'elb.CreateCertificate': %w", err)
|
||||
}
|
||||
|
||||
return &core.SSLManageUploadResult{
|
||||
CertId: createCertificateResp.ReturnObj.ID,
|
||||
CertName: certName,
|
||||
}, nil
|
||||
}
|
||||
|
||||
func createSDKClient(accessKeyId, secretAccessKey string) (*ctyunelb.Client, error) {
|
||||
return ctyunelb.NewClient(accessKeyId, secretAccessKey)
|
||||
}
|
||||
|
||||
func generateClientToken() string {
|
||||
return uuid.New().String()
|
||||
}
